Better Health and Hygiene Advantages

Hot water is important for preserving cleanliness and promoting health, so it’s not simply for comfort. Warm water is significantly more effective than cold water for getting rid of bacteria and germs from hands, clothing, and household surfaces. In bathrooms and kitchens, where hygienic standards have a direct impact on health, this is especially crucial. Warm baths and showers can also improve circulation, ease tense muscles, and lower stress levels, all of which enhance mental and physical health. By guaranteeing a deeper clean that lessens allergens, hot water can also make a difference in homes where allergies or sensitive skin are prevalent issues.

Cost-effectiveness and Energy Efficiency

Practical and modern hot water systems are made to be extremely efficient, yet some homeowners are hesitant to install them because they are worried about how much energy they would use. In order to limit wasted energy and save electricity expenses, several models now come equipped with features like solar-powered alternatives, energy-saving modes, and insulated tanks. Since heating water on demand is frequently more cost-effective than depending on antiquated techniques like kettles or less effective boilers, this efficiency eventually adds up to significant cost savings. Purchasing a system that maximizes consumption is a sensible and sustainable option for people on a tight budget, given the escalating cost of energy.

Sustainability and Long-Term Dependability

These days, hot water systems are constructed with sustainability and longevity in mind. They can operate consistently for many years if they receive the right care. Eco-friendly solutions that lessen their influence on the environment, like heat pump systems or solar heating choices, are now incorporated into many systems. Homeowners can still benefit from dependable hot water and reduce their carbon footprint by selecting one of these. It’s a smart option for future planning because long-term dependability also means fewer interruptions to your daily schedule and lower repair or replacement expenses.
